What we did
Yesterday, we cooked macaroni with prawns, vegetables, mushrooms. And side dishes of petai, tou gan and beet root soup! And I'm really amazed that Josh enjoyed to prepare the ingredients with me. He learnt the cutting of the vegetables too.

I used the normal knife while he used the butter spread knife to cut the vegetables. And for cabbage, it has a wide stem. And I showed him once that we have to remove it. And then he is able to self run and remove the other cabbage leaves. Made my job easier. Like wise for mushrooms. Due to his blunt knife, he wasn't able to cut them nicely. However, I I told him he's done a good job!

Petai are very small and he managed to cut with his blunt knife too! And he's so happy that he's contributing to the dinner later. And he said that he didn't want to have petai with garlic.

During dinner, I can say that he enjoyed so much and he ate the vegetables he had cut, the mushrooms, some petai and also the beet root soup. Really love it when you can see your children enjoying the food. For Kate, she always enjoys her food. And that makes the whole dinner preparation to dinner time so enjoyable.
